bulldozer
The term evokes a sense of overwhelming force and the total removal of obstacles. In its literal sense, it describes heavy industrial machinery designed for raw power and displacement, typically associated with construction sites or demolition zones.
When applied to a person, the word carries a strong negative connotation of arrogance and lack of empathy. It describes a personality type that does not negotiate or collaborate, but instead flattens opposition through sheer persistence or authority, mirroring the mechanical action of the machine.
Meanings
A powerful motorized machine with a large metal plate at the front used for pushing earth, debris, or snow.
The construction crew used a bulldozer to clear the site for the new foundation.
A person who forces their will or ideas upon others in an aggressive or relentless manner.
The new manager is a real bulldozer who ignores everyone else's suggestions.
